Usage instructions:
Several uses several ways to apply. Choose what works best for you! If you prefer a powder brush, lightly dust powder over foundation to add a touch of sheer coverage to set makeup for lasting wear. If you prefer a Kabuki brush, buff the powder evenly all over the face in a circular motion for a natural looking finish. If you prefer optimal coverage, try using a buffer brush to generously apply powder in a circular motion all over the face. Finally, if a cosmetic sponge is your applicator of choice, use it to apply a generous amount of powder in the T-zone, smile lines or deep creases of the face. Allow to sit for a few minutes and then dust away with a powder brush. This method provides maximum staying power for foundation and concealer.
